Technical Specifications Interface SATA (Tray Load) Form Factor 12.7mm Slim Laptop Drive BD Write Speed 6X (BD-R SL/DL), 4X (BD-R TL/QL) DVD Write Speed 8X (DVD±R), 6X (DVD±RW/DL) Special Features 3D Blu-ray Playback, BDXL (100GB) support
Firmware is the internal software that tells the drive how to read and write specific types of discs. Many UJ260 issues, such as failing to read newer Blu-ray discs, are firmware-related rather than driver-related.
Windows Media Player does not support Blu-ray playback natively due to licensing fees. You must use a dedicated third-party media player equipped with the necessary AACS decoding keys (such as VLC Media Player with configured libraries, CyberLink PowerDVD, or Leawo Blu-ray Player). matshita bdmlt uj260 driver top

This drive has two lasers (one for DVD/CD, one for Blu-ray). It is common for the DVD laser to burn out while the Blu-ray laser continues to function. If it only reads Blu-rays, the hardware itself needs to be replaced.
